Traffic - Honolulu, HI
KG and family got caught up in traffic yesterday! We found out from listening to radio station 102.7 FM - Da Bomb that there was "YET" another traffic accident heading Westbound and got caught up near the airport. For those of you who want to live in Hawaii, don't forget to factor in the traffic. Geography makes a big difference! People who live in Ewa Beach know what I'm talking about if you work in town. Anyways if your leaving from town around 4pm you might as well forget it, traffic will be slow going most of the way. And if your lucky there might even be an accident out there somewhere that will delay your efforts even further. Drivers here simply lack the skill of driving, especially in the merging department. The State of Hawaii should take that stupid, "Drive Aloha" campaign away and replace them with directions on how to merge. That would make more sense than just telling people to drive with care and aloha. Watch the Drive Aloha commercial here or listen to their radio promotion here to see if it helps you become a better driver. I doubt it. If I could I would nominate this site for website of the year. It's "pandora.com". This site helps you discover more music. Just enter your favorite artist or song and Pandora will go out and search for other songs that are similar to your taste. It's the quickest way to develop a mix of music that you like on-the-fly. Check it out here: http://pandora.com/
